Eddy currents in the RFX shell after short-circuiting one poloidal and one equatorial gap
CHITARIN, GIUSEPPE;ZOLLINO, GIUSEPPE
1997
Abstract
The RFX machine stabilizing shell was originally provided with two toroidal insulating gaps and with two poloidal gaps. After short-circuiting one equatorial gap and one poloidal gap, the current distribution through the short-circuited gaps and the distribution of the radial magnetic field along the gaps have been measured during plasma pulses.
